Chautauqua National Wildlife Refuge

The largest and most visitor-friendly of three national preserves along the Illinois River, Chautauqua spreads across more than 4,000 acres of woods and wetlands. The refuge can harbor more than 250,000 waterfowl and shore birds, including bald eagles (an eagle's nest is pictured at left). An easy trail leads to observation platforms along Lake Chautauqua.
